Midnight Garden
My midnight garden is filled With perfect pirouettes; Starstruck for sparkle and luck Which are lining the lane Of cobblestone victories And violet cracks And I wove dreams from shadows, Wild and soft, like thunder and frost And what seems like stars hang suspended In truth, are wishes  I was lended And flowers spun from magic tended In my midnight garden
